Paul Nicholas Carding is an Adjunct Professor in the School of Allied Health, Faculty of Health Sciences. His research focuses on speech-language pathology, voice disorders, and dysphagia, with particular emphasis on clinical training, oncological outcomes, and neurological conditions such as Parkinson's disease. He has contributed significantly to the development of clinical assessment tools and interventions for patients with head and neck cancer, laryngectomy-related communication challenges, and pediatric neurodisabilities.
His work spans vocal fold paralysis management, swallowing studies, and the psychosocial aspects of voice disorders. Key areas include optimizing training methods for videofluoroscopic swallowing analysts, evaluating voice therapy efficacy, and studying drooling management in children with cerebral palsy. Collaborative research includes protocols for behavioral interventions and randomized controlled trials assessing blended learning approaches.
Carding’s publications highlight advancements in perceptual voice assessment tools (e.g., SToPS scale) and systematic reviews on treatment outcomes for conditions like unilateral vocal fold paralysis. His interdisciplinary approach bridges clinical practice and scientific rigor, addressing both physiological and quality-of-life dimensions of communication disorders.
